industriesPython爬虫的数据存储技术
Python爬虫是一种非常有用的工具,适用于从不同网站和数据库中提取数据,可以高效地处理和分析大量的数据。数据的存储技术是Python爬虫中一个非常关键和重要的问题。本文将从以下几个方面介绍Python爬虫的数据存储技术。
1.数据存储的方式
Python爬虫中可以使用多种数据存储方式,包括将数据存储到文件、数据库或缓存中等。在这些存储方式中,最常用的是将数据存储到数据库中,可以使用的数据库包括MySQL、SQLite和MongoDB等,这些数据库都提供了Python的接口库,可以轻松地与Python脚本进行交互。
2.数据存储的格式
Python爬虫中存储数据的格式有多种,包括JSON、XML和CSV等。在这些格式中,JSON是最常用的一种。JSON格式可以方便地将Python对象转换成JSON字符串,并存储到文件或云端数据库中。同样的,XML格式和CSV格式也可以很好地存储数据,比如将数据存储到ex
cel文件中就需要使用CSV格式。
3.数据存储的工具
Python爬虫中可以使用多种工具来存储数据,包括Scrapy框架、BeautifulSoup库和pandas库等。Scrapy是一个Python爬虫的框架,可以更好地处理和存储数据。BeautifulSoup库可以用来解析HTML和XML文档,提取数据,并将数据存储到文件或数据库中。Pandas库提供了一个数据分析和操作工具,可以高效地处理和存储大量的数据。
wps没有filter函数
python解析json文件4.数据存储的安全性
tol是什么意思
数据存储的安全性是Python爬虫中一个非常重要的问题。在将数据存储到数据库中时,需要考虑到数据库的安全性,比如,需要使用SSL协议进行加密传输,使用简单的密码进行登录等操作都可能会导致存储的数据泄露或丢失。另外,在存储过程中,需要注意数据的格式、大小和清洗过程,避免出现数据错误和数据丢失。
python从入门到实践案例教程
5.数据存储的性能
Python爬虫中数据存储的性能也是一个非常重要的问题。比如,存储大量的数据时,需要考虑到数据库的处理能力,不然会导致数据库响应过慢或崩溃。另外,还需要考虑存储方式和存储格式对性能的影响,比如,使用JSON格式来存储数据可以提高存储效率和读取速度,而CSV格式则需要更多的额外处理操作。
总结:Python爬虫的数据存储技术是非常复杂和重要的问题,需要综合考虑多种因素,包括数据存储的方式、格式、工具、安全性和性能等。不同的存储方式和格式都有着自己的优缺点,需要根据实际的需求选择最适合的存储方式和格式。在存储过程中,还需要遵循一些基本的操作原则,比如数据清洗、数据格式化和数据加密等,提高存储的安全性和性能。湖人力克雄鹿 詹姆斯助攻超魔术师

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。